When the test results are out and your surgeon is satisfied, you will be then given anesthesia. Surgeons usually prefer general anesthesia, but sometimes they can administer local anesthesia or sedation. Your surgeon will choose the best anesthesia for you.
Once the anesthesia comes into effect, the surgeon will then begin performing the procedure. Depending on the changes you’d like to see on your neck, you have two neck lift choices: a traditional neck lift incision or a limited incision neck lift.
Suppose your surgeon opts for the traditional neck lift, expect it to be made from the hairline at the level of sideburn, and it continues down, around the ear and it ends in the posterior hair.
But when it’s a limited incision neck lift, incisions will also only be made around the ear and they will be a bit shorter. Either way, when incisions are made, fat deposits will be redistributed from the jowls and neck. The tissues underlying the neck skin will be repositioned as the platysma muscle is tightened.

Does Neck Lift Leave a Scar?
Typically, the incisions for neck lift surgery is made under the chin and behind the ears. Most of the patients experience that the scars heal very well and are barely noticeable after their recovery is completed.
What Is A Micro Neck Lift?
A micro neck lift is an endoscopic procedure in which the surgeon makes an incision next to each ear and inserts an endoscope with a tiny camera through the incision. This technique allows surgeons to make precise changes to the neck muscles.
